PPL Electric Utilities is warning customers to beware of telemarketers or door-to-door salesmen who may be claiming to be our employees.

The company says it does not engage in telemarketing or door-to-door sales for the purpose of encouraging residential customers to switch energy suppliers.

The company also says it may contact you by phone about your account or service in the event there is a problem with the service. They also say virtually all visits to customer homes by PPL Electric Utilities or contractors are prearranged by the customer or through a call to the customer.

They say all employees and contractors carry company issued identification.  If someone claiming to be from PPL Electric Utilities comes to your door, ask to see this identification.  All employees also wear company uniforms and drive marked company vehicles.

If you ever have any doubts about a caller or visitor claiming to represent PPL Electric Utilities, or about the information you are being asked to provide, please call 1-800-DIAL-PPL (1-800-342-5775) for verification and remember to call your local police department if things don't check out.
